Grom the Paunch: The Lord of Massive Destruction
When you talk about Warhammer orcs, you can't miss Grom the Paunch. Seriously, this guy is legendary. Grom isn’t just strong; he’s cunning, ruthless, and has a belly that could probably swallow a goblin whole. He's known for leading one of the largest and most destructive Greenskin invasions in history. Grom's rise to infamy began with his insatiable appetite, which led him to consume a chunk of raw rock toad. Now, this wasn't just any snack; it gave him incredible regenerative abilities and resistance to magic, making him ridiculously tough to take down. Grom's leadership skills are top-notch. He united various Orc and Goblin tribes under his banner, creating a massive WAAAGH! that swept across Bretonnia. His ability to command such a diverse and unruly force speaks volumes about his presence and strategic mind, something not often associated with Orcs. But Grom wasn't just about brute force; he also had a certain flair for the dramatic, often employing devious tactics and traps to outwit his enemies. Azhag the Slaughterer: The Unique Necromantic Orc
Then we have Azhag the Slaughterer. Now, Azhag is a bit different from your typical Orc. Sure, he loves a good fight, but he also has a certain… intellectual curiosity. What sets Azhag apart is his possession by the Crown of Sorcery, an ancient artifact containing the spirit of Nagash, the first necromancer.
